First bug, and it's a big one. Damn!

Kits affected: Huntsman of Silvanus, and depending on the circumstances, the Archer, Mystic Marksman, and Spellshafter as well.
Symptoms: Some spellslots will be "un-memorized" each time the game is Saved/Reloaded.

The problem lies in the conflict between the "added" spells and the "subtracted" spells, and only occurs in spell levels where the character has both "added" spells (due to high Wisdom or items that add spellslots) and "subtracted" spells (the spellslot penalties listed in the kit's Disadvantages). Basically, the spell-subtraction penalty is applied first, meaning you lose your spellslots, and then the spell-adding bonus is applied, meaning you get your spellslots back . . . empty.

I didn't think to check for things like this while I was testing, and frankly I have no idea how to fix it at the moment. For now, all I can do is suggest that you do your Saving/Reloading directly before you Rest. Sorry.
